Bug 1689046

Summary: Why is the glusterfs fuse process using so much memory?
Product: [Red Hat Storage] Red Hat Gluster Storage Reporter: Andrew Robinson <anrobins>
Component: glusterfsAssignee: Amar Tumballi <atumball>
Status: CLOSED WORKSFORME QA Contact: Bala Konda Reddy M <bmekala>
Severity: high Docs Contact:
Priority: high    
Version: rhgs-3.3CC: pasik, rhs-bugs, sankarshan, vbellur
Target Milestone: ---Keywords: Question
Target Release: ---   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ard:
Fixed In Version: Doc Type: If docs needed, set a value
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2019-03-28 06:40:40 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Bug Depends On: 1511779    
Bug Blocks:    

Description Andrew Robinson 2019-03-15 02:53:36 UTC
Description of problem:

One of the glusterfs process on one of the customer's clients is consuming a large amount of memory and the amount is increasing. 


Version-Release number of selected component (if applicable):

glusterfs-3.7.9-12.el6.x86_64
glusterfs-client-xlators-3.7.9-12.el6.x86_64
glusterfs-fuse-3.7.9-12.el6.x86_64
glusterfs-libs-3.7.9-12.el6.x86_64


How reproducible:


Steps to Reproduce:
1.
2.
3.

Actual results:

After a reboot, the memory consumption of the glusterfs process has steadily increased.


Expected results:

The memory usage by all the glusterfs processes stays low


Additional info:


The ps -auxwww output for the gluster processes on the client:

USER       PID %CPU %MEM    VSZ   RSS TTY      STAT START   TIME COMMAND
root     23547  0.0  0.2 632776  9868 ?        Ssl  Jan29   1:23 /usr/sbin/glusterfs --volfile-server=glusternative.owfg.com --volfile-id=cdb-vol /gfs/cdb-vol
root     23601  0.0  0.3 632772 13972 ?        Ssl  Jan29   1:18 /usr/sbin/glusterfs --volfile-server=glusternative.owfg.com --volfile-id=datawarehouse-vol /gfs/datawarehouse-vol
root     23638  0.0  0.0      0     0 ?        S    11:00   0:00 [flush-253:0]
root     23655  0.3 43.7 4763680 1717436 ?     Ssl  Jan29 222:08 /usr/sbin/glusterfs --volfile-server=glusternative.owfg.com --volfile-id=sp-vol /gfs/sp-vol

Comment 4 Amar Tumballi 2019-03-27 08:56:02 UTC
Now that RHGS 3.4 Batch Update 4 is out (https://mojo.redhat.com/docs/DOC-930684), would like the customer to upgrade to get out of this situation.

Comment 5 Amar Tumballi 2019-03-28 06:40:40 UTC
Adding this as depends on bz#1511779, and marking as CLOSED WORKSFORME..


Please ask customers to upgrade to avail the major memory usage related feature.